Introduction
The Level 7 Diploma in Occupational Health and Safety Management is a comprehensive program designed to equip individuals with the knowledge and skills necessary to effectively manage health and safety in the workplace. This diploma provides a deep understanding of occupational health and safety regulations, risk assessment, and accident prevention strategies.

Body
The Level 7 Diploma in Occupational Health and Safety Management covers a wide range of topics, including health and safety legislation, hazard identification, emergency preparedness, and workplace ergonomics. Students will learn how to develop and implement health and safety policies, conduct risk assessments, and investigate workplace incidents.
This diploma is ideal for professionals looking to advance their careers in occupational health and safety management. Graduates of this program will be well-equipped to take on leadership roles in various industries and ensure the safety and well-being of employees in the workplace.
